I understand the disappointment in this season. We had a down year (which is missing the play-offs). So be it. We've been spoiled a little.
The draft is a crap shoot, at best, imo. We can go on tirades about all the problems but all these injuries have taken their toll. You can't get around that and no team can overcome all of that. The depth only goes so far. The Oline has been an issue forever, it seems. It wasn't really all that good going back to the SB years. Marshawn hid some of the deficiencies by making guys miss but every game he would seemingly have 5 or 6 negative runs. And even on his good runs, he was often getting hit in the backfield. RW has been in the top 5 of pressured QB's every year he has been in the league.
There will be some moves in the off-season, for sure. But it's not like the team needs a complete re-build either. Hopefully we can find a couple more quality guys for the Oline. Trade away some guys that are no longer helping this team. Find a RB tandem that can be productive. Address the TE issues. We need guys that are true TE's imo. Can block, run routes and make tough catches in the RZ. Not just one trick ponies.
And get healthy on defense. We will have to wait and see what happens with these injuries. I think Sherm and Kam are back next year but I don't know for sure. Avril is a tough one. We really missed him this year. His loss showed just how much he made our pass rush better. Bennett was really average without Cliff on the other side. But Avril's career could well be over. A tough break if so. I wish him well. I always liked Avril more than Bennett. We still have some really good players on that side of the ball, when healthy. The front needs a little work, though. Have to be able to stop the run and get pressure with 4 guys.

Trading expensive players isn't easy, they shopped Sherman a bit last year and didn't seem to receive a lot of interest, now he's a year older and has a serious injury to come back from, so think he remains on the roster. Avril and Kam have career threatening injuries, but will they retire? IDK, lots of money on the line for them. Nobody trading for them. Bennett is poor trade bait. Declining skills, big pay and a poor PR risk. I don't see a contract dump happening in 2018 to speak of, because too much dead money involved.
It is possible the Seahawks say screw it and eat a ton of dead money, but seems likely they wait until the amount of dead money goes down considerably.

I'm questioning how much effort they really put into shopping Sherman. I don't doubt that they had conversations with teams about him but looking back, despite the headaches he managed to cause last year off the field, I don't think they were particularly serious about trading him. More than anything, I think they just wanted to get across that even our star players aren't going to be completely untouchable.

As far as the off-season goes, it's tough to say what they'll do until they know the status of Chancellor and especially Avril. I can see an overhaul of the backfield happening on offense. Carson and Davis might be the only ones from the current group that survive. Lacy definitely isn't going to be around, Rawls might be allowed to stick around to fight for a job next year but I don't think he goes into the season as the favorite to win the job again. They can free up a significant chunk of money by letting Graham walk. As many touchdowns as he has this year, trading for him hasn't been nearly as fruitful as hoped and I don't know if they're going to want to bring him back for the amount of money I'm sure he'll be expecting when they can use it elsewhere and continue to develop a guy like Vannett instead.

I'm questioning how much effort they really put into shopping Sherman

Think they made the point of letting everyone know Sherman was available, but weren't giving him away. Sherman made 13 plus million this year. Same next year, that's a lot of money. Looking at his contract thought I see the Seahawks can save 11 million by trading ( if someone wants to take on the contract) him with only 2 million in dead money. Or they could simply cut him if no one is interested. Going to have to see how players rebound from a torn Achilles as far as getting back to 100% and the time line if they can.
